Metamaterials are revolutionizing how industries approach challenges in communication, imaging, and energy efficiency. Built from engineered structures that derive their properties from geometry rather than composition, metamaterials have introduced a paradigm shift in electromagnetic manipulation. From enabling stealth aircraft to improving mobile network performance, their applications stretch across sectors. Researchers are increasingly exploring their potential in nanophotonics, sensing, and advanced medical diagnostics, signaling a new era of material science.

The growing focus on high-frequency technologies and efficient energy transfer has elevated the importance of metamaterials in industrial innovation. In telecommunications, they enable antennas with higher bandwidth and smaller footprints. In optics, they are paving the way for superlenses that surpass conventional limits, while in defense, they’re enhancing camouflage and radar evasion. This versatility underscores their role in enabling the next generation of smart technologies.
